Quick note before you approve: the nightly archive job for the Glacierline cold storage buckets has been flaking because the manifest step races the bucket lock. I added a retry with jitter and bumped the lock TTL to 90s. Tested against the staging buckets in the Vexbury region and it held up across ten runs. If it flakes again, check the trace below first.

build token for tawif-bahip: htk31_68bba16e1afabfef4ecc69408c06f16

**Ticket: Thermobird devices stuck on stale firmware channel**

New hires, note: devices subscribed to the "beta-ring" update channel stopped receiving firmware manifests after last week's channel rename. The updater caches the old channel name and never re-resolves it, so affected units report up-to-date while running a three-month-old image. Workaround is a factory channel reset. To reproduce in the lab, flash the build identified below.

build token for tajeg-bajep: htk14_409ba9df6b8acb

Runbook: account recovery — Fillmore nightly backfill scheduler. If the scheduler service account is locked (usually after credential rotation mid-run), pause the backfill queue, confirm no jobs are mid-write, then open the recovery console from the admin host. The console prompts once; enter the recovery passphrase shown below.

recovery phrase for fajeg-kawep: druix-gorius-briax-ulaeth-fraox-lammir-pelox-jormir-pelwyn-julir

## Break-Glass: PixHoard Image Cache

New folks: if the PixHoard image cache leaks memory and OOMs the Renner nodes, don't wait for approvals. Restart via the break-glass account, file an incident, and notify the cache owner. Access is audited. The break-glass account unlocks with the recovery passphrase below.

recovery phrase for kagaf-yajof: fraax-quenwyn-lamion